Hidden leaks in older Winter Park construction

In older Winter Park neighborhoods (the streets around Rollins College and similar), hidden leaks tend to be supply-side. Copper that has reached 30+ years pinholes inside walls or under slabs. Galvanized supply in pre-1960 homes leaks at threaded joints. Acoustic detection finds them without invasive wall opening.

Detection methods compared

AcousticThermalTracer gas
Best forMost hidden leaksHot-side slab leaksDifficult cases
TargetWater-moving soundTemperature differenceHelium/N2 escape
Pipe accessNoNoMinor injection
Time60-90 min30-60 min90-120 min
Cost$Included$$

Water Leak Detection cost in Winter Park

JobTypical range
Standard leak detection visit$250–$450
Tracer gas detection (difficult cases)$450–$750
Detection often credited toward repairWhen same-company repair booked
Recurring leak diagnostic$350–$650

Ballpark ranges for Winter Park and the surrounding area. Real numbers depend on the job at hand. The pre-work quote is firm and at no charge.
